A shooting in Long Beach’s MacArthur Park neighborhood early Saturday morning left one man with critical injuries and another with a non-life threatening wound, authorities said.
“Officers were at a local hospital when two male adults with apparent gunshot injuries were dropped off” at about 6:11AM on Saturday, August 13, said Long Beach Police Department (LBPD) spokeswoman Marlene Arrona.
One victim was shot in the torso and was in critical condition, she said. The other victim was shot in the upper torso and appeared to have a non-life threatening injury.
A crime scene was located by assisting officers on the 1300 block of Walnut Avenue.
The investigation remains ongoing.
